Understanding mould risks at home

Mould growth inside residences is a common issue that warrants careful attention. Even small damp areas can lead to visible staining and musty odours, signaling potential health concerns for occupants. When addressing these problems, homeowners should prioritise thorough assessment, accurate moisture mapping, and effective remediation. Choosing the right service for your needs

When selecting a contractor, it is essential to verify qualifications, equipment standards, and adherence to safety guidelines. Look for transparent pricing, clear timelines, and documented methods that explain how moisture sources are located and mitigated. A good provider will explain the remediation plan in plain language, offer a written assessment, and outline post‑treatment steps to prevent relapse. Customer reviews and independent certifications can help confirm consistency and reliability over time, especially for delicate or shared environments such as apartments or heritage homes.

Practical steps you can take today

Householders can support professional work with preparatory measures and ongoing prevention. Start by reducing sources of moisture, improving ventilation, and wiping down surfaces that show early signs of damp. Keeping humidity levels in check and addressing leaks promptly helps to sustain long term results. Documentation of the process, including photos and notes, can be useful for future reference and for any warranty considerations that may apply to remediation work.
